Pandemic And The Online Classes.


One of the most concerning topics or difficulty during this pandemic faced by educational institutions is the source of teaching, regardless to mention since the start of 2020, nearly all the schools and colleges have opted for an online interactive session to keep the flow of education moving.

While for many it has been a source of the problem, some teachers and professors see this opportunity as a form of breakthrough to implant new creative methods and use E-education to its fullest potential. Teachers and professors both alike are trying to impart the same amount of knowledge into their students as they use to in offline mode.

Roohi Sultana, a humble teacher from the valley of Kashmir has made her way to bag the National teachers' award 2020 along 47 more.

Sultana has been selected for her 'play-way' method to teach her students. The play-way method of learning allows an overall development of the child in terms of feelings, intellect, and skills parameters. It does not just focus on subjective development but the emotional development of the child as well. In this method playing acts as the driving force as the entire learning method revolves around activity-based learning. It encourages expression and creative skills among children.

This is just one of the many examples that teachers across the country are developing new ideas for an innovative overall growth amongst the students. Lecturers in the colleges are trying to make their online classes more of an interactive session to engage the students and make certain things more clears to them.
